Latest Patent Applications: Arnaud Schwartz's latest patent application is titled "Ensuring Secure Attachment in Size Constrained Authentication Protocols." This application describes a method to attach a mobile device to a server using a protocol that has data size encoding constraints, which prevents the use of traditional ciphering. The method includes an initialization phase that utilizes a range of ephemeral International Mobile Subscriber Identities (IMSIs) stored in credential containers of mobile devices. It also involves an associated group master key shared by the server and credential containers, which helps initiate a session using a server random value. The initialization phase employs a limited payload in a mobile device-to-server message to send a randomly chosen rIMSI among the range of IMSIs. This enables the server to generate keys for initiating a secured communication phase, utilizing individual keys stored in the mobile device and retrieved by the server.
